The Agency returns under the new title The Agency: Central Intelligence and with Amir El-Masry as part of the cast.The Agency arrived in 2024 as a reimagining of the French series The Bureau. At the center is Michael Fassbender, playing a CIA agent who lives under a false identity. The story takes a turn when someone from his past suddenly comes back, shaking everything around him.The show has leaned heavily on its ensemble from the very beginning. Fassbender drew attention as the lead, but the presence of Richard Gere and Jeffrey Wright gave the project even more weight. Season two continues to follow this model, combining established actors with newer additions.

Filming for season 1 began in June 2024 and wrapped in September, and it didn't take more than three months for the show to debut its first two episodes, which means, if season 2 has a similar production timeline, The Agency could return by the end of the year.Filming for Michael Fassbender's hit spy series The Agency season 2 has officially begun, featuring the return of the core cast and show creators.According to Paramount+, filming for The Agency season 2 has begun in London, with the main cast set to return alongside show creators Jez Butterworth and John Butterworth, who will write and executive produce the new season. Fassbender and Wright also serve as executive producers.In the new images, both Fassbender and Turner appear to hold the script for season 2, episode 1. The images also confirm The Agency season 2's cast, with Wright reprising his role as Martian's boss Henry, Magaro as operations officer Owen, Waterston as Martian's handler Naomi, Gere as the Station Chief of the London station Bosko, and Razia as the undercover agent and former handler Blair.

Judkins officially signed his rookie contract with the Browns on Saturday and has been granted a two-game roster exemption. Judkins' two-game exemption will allow him to practice with the team without counting against the 53-man roster for up to two games, meaning Cleveland won't be required to immediately cut a player in a corresponding transaction. The rookie second-round pick won't be eligible to play until the exception is lifted, however, and all expectations are that he won't be in consideration to suit up Sunday versus the Bengals.

ESPN's Jeff Passan predicts what will happen with Alex Bregman and Trevor Story in free agency this offeason. “The lack of shortstop depth in the class makes it tempting, but the combination of what Story is owed (two years, $55 million) and his age (33 next year) is too risky to give up, even after a strong comeback season,” writes Passan. Even if Story wins AL Comeback Player of the Year, he’ll likely stay put given his age, injury history and inconsistent track record. Time will tell what happens this winter, but the left side of Boston’s infield could look significantly different next year depending on how free agency shakes out.The Boston Red Sox have done a great job signing their stars to contract extensions lately, recently locking up Roman Anthony, Garrett Crochet, Aroldis Chapman and others. However, two of their best players — Alex Bregman and Trevor Story — could potentially opt out this winter and become free agents.Passan does not expect Story, who turns 33 in November and has battled injuries the last few seasons, to opt out of his six-year, $140 million deal, which still has two years and $55 million remaining.“Because his deal included opt-outs after each of the first two seasons, Bregman could be playing elsewhere in 2026,” Passan writes.

The world’s largest privately held media agency won diversity awards, courted progressive-minded, marquee clients such as the NFL, Revlon Group, Spectrum, and Capital One, and stamped a simple promise across press releases and recruiting decks: “DEI is our DNA.” · A newly filed federal complaint contends that the DNA looked different inside. In the 60-plus-page lawsuit filed in U.S. District Court in New York, two of the company’s most senior Black women executives describe what they call a “two-track reality,” a public brand of equity that masked discriminatory practices of discrimination and retaliation.For more than three decades, Horizon Media formulated a public image as an industry leader on inclusion. Two Harbors Investment Corp. invests in, finances, and manages mortgage servicing rights (MSRs), agency residential mortgage-backed securities (RMBS), and other financial assets through RoundPoint in the United States. The company target assets include agency RMBS collateralized by fixed rate mortgage loans, adjustable rate mortgage loans, hybrid mortgage loans, or derivatives; and other assets, such as financial and mortgage-related assets, including non-agency securities and non-hedging transactions. Ed Neilson (D-Philadelphia), who chairs the House Transportation Committee, credited Shapiro for approving the transfer of funding for SEPTA to provide lawmakers two years to come up with a long-term solution, although he emphasized that other transit agencies across the state will not benefit from this latest action.As Pennsylvania’s budget stalemate entered another week, Gov. Josh Shapiro announced a measure that will provide a two-year funding solution for the largest mass-transit agency in the state.“This plan will preserve service for about 800,000 Pennsylvanians for the next two years,” Shapiro told reporters at an unrelated event in Philadelphia on Monday. Mass transit agencies across the commonwealth, including SEPTA and Pittsburgh Regional Transit (PRT), have sounded the alarm over the past year about the impact of not having a long-term solution on services in urban, suburban, and rural areas.The governor says he expects “a final budget deal will not include recurring funding for mass transit.”
